### Description

For forking media and sip rec flows the following rtpengine commands need to be 
exposed
* subscribe reqeust
* subscribe answer
* unsubscribe

currently these commands are only exposed for internal api use.

This patch exposes these commands in both kemi and the kamailio scripting 
language
